Transaction 359eee3b366a1ebf70a669a42eb2b7b3a94ed2803928736ee20b4a291114abb6
1 Input
1 Output
-
359eee3b366a1ebf70a669a42eb2b7b3a94ed2803928736ee20b4a291114abb6:0
- value
- 819598
- script pubkey
- OP_0 OP_PUSHBYTES_20 ccc458a5603c204e510c8c167e0d972398efd6d5
- address
- bc1qenz93ftq8ssyu5gv3st8urvhywvwl4k4hhyus0